Polanco out with back injury
Matt Gelb, Inquirer Staff Writer
In a shocking development, the Phillies will be without their starting third baseman in Game 1. Placido Polanco is out of the starting lineup with what is being described as a back injury -- not an injury to his left arm/elbow, which has bothered him all season and will require off-season surgery.
In his place, Wilson Valdez -- the minor-league free agent whose legend appears to grow by the day -- will bat eighth and play third. Jimmy Rollins will lead off. Shane Victorino will bat second.
When asked about his elbow Tuesday, Polanco said he felt great after a fourth cortisone shot.
"Yes, less tired," he said. "A little stronger."
Of course, no one asked him about his back. There are indications this injury is not serious. For one, the Phillies could have waited until 10 a.m. Wednesday to submit rosters. If Polanco's injury was that serious, they could have left him off the roster. But he remains on it.
